I've gotten delicate parts packed with a few shreds of newspaper. It was damaged as well.
As you said, the stator should have been boxed inside of a smaller box and put in with the waterbox. Wadded newspaper is NOT a substitute for styrofoam peanuts & bubblewrap.

After boxing up something to be shipped, shake it as hard as you can then drop kick it into a wall. This is a good way to see if your packings can withstand the USPS and UPS abuse.
